Output 526786b895325b58b47f1b3aef5e090b12619d2f9f1d07bf7f8be8d9a4557d69:2

value
306166016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5fa81da2be7a9a2eba5750ff1a3be5edb445d02 OP_EQUAL
address
3Kjq8t7xESUPRJqGWE263WRbMWSX3fLG5w
transaction
526786b895325b58b47f1b3aef5e090b12619d2f9f1d07bf7f8be8d9a4557d69
spent
true